projects
/
linux.git
/ commitd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
| commitdiff |
tree
raw
|
patch
| inline |
side by side
(parent:
c45de75
)
arm64: dts: rockchip: add missing tx/rx-fifo-depth for rk3328 gmac
author
shironeko
<shironeko@tesaguri.club>
Thu, 16 Nov 2023 21:40:43 +0000
(16:40 -0500)
committer
Heiko Stuebner
<heiko@sntech.de>
Tue, 12 Dec 2023 20:43:46 +0000
(21:43 +0100)
Without fifo depths attempting to change the MTU will fail. These values
are from the RK3328 Technical Reference Manual, gmac2io interface tested
with Rock64.
Signed-off-by: shironeko <shironeko@tesaguri.club>
Link:
https://lore.kernel.org/r/20231116214042.11134-2-shironeko@tesaguri.club
Signed-off-by: Heiko Stuebner <heiko@sntech.de>
arch/arm64/boot/dts/rockchip/rk3328.dtsi
patch
|
blob
|
history
diff --git
a/arch/arm64/boot/dts/rockchip/rk3328.dtsi
b/arch/arm64/boot/dts/rockchip/rk3328.dtsi
index e729e7a22b23a6a2e93374665d6f1ce2d03e9596..06af280083ae36d362dce4ee8d84c9144bbf9a07 100644
(file)
--- a/
arch/arm64/boot/dts/rockchip/rk3328.dtsi
+++ b/
arch/arm64/boot/dts/rockchip/rk3328.dtsi
@@
-916,6
+916,8
@@
resets = <&cru SRST_GMAC2IO_A>;
reset-names = "stmmaceth";
rockchip,grf = <&grf>;
+ tx-fifo-depth = <2048>;
+ rx-fifo-depth = <4096>;
snps,txpbl = <0x4>;
status = "disabled";
};
@@
-938,6
+940,8
@@
reset-names = "stmmaceth";
phy-mode = "rmii";
phy-handle = <&phy>;
+ tx-fifo-depth = <2048>;
+ rx-fifo-depth = <4096>;
snps,txpbl = <0x4>;
clock_in_out = "output";
status = "disabled";